PERCOCET (Oxycodne 5/325) TEC

by LiquidX, Jan 02, 2007 12:00AM
I am 19 years old and I was Diagnosed with Leukemia in January of 05 shorty after starting treatment my side effects was horrible knee pain due to the drug I take called Gleevec for my Leukemia.  Doctor pecribed me PERCOCET (Oxycodne  5/325) TEC 2 every 6 hours.  I see a lot of people get addicted to this drug so I was worried.  2 months ago I told the Doctor the pain was coming back and was not working as good he stuck me on morphine 15 mg that did nothing but give me head aches and stomach pain so he put me back on PERCOCET (Oxycodne  5/325) TEC but on the dose of 2 every 6 hours so thats 12 a day.  Doctor wanted to see if my pain went away if I stopped taking my Gleevec which it didn't, I was of the Percs and the Gleevec for a month and did not suffer withdraw symptoms.  I am now back on the percs 12 a day and possibly will have to be on this drug the rest of my life for pain I just feel bad that I am taking a drug because it does make me high, but I can not function in life with the pain and I am only 19 years old, I cant go up the stairs without the percs.

Dear Lig:

     Many many many thousands upon thousands, some doc's. some attorney's some people who live on your street take pain-killers for legit reasons: PAIN. There is nothing wrong with that. They do serve purpose. I would speak to your Doc. and have him refer you to a pain Doc. The pain Doc. will probably place you on Oxy time release. A time release Oxy is good for 10-12 hours and has no other drug in it that might harm your liver. I am talking about Tylonal here; some Docs poopoo Tylonal and the liver. Well I have Hep C. At the Hep C clinic they steer away from Tylonal because it is very hard on the liver. Good luck. And hey don't feel bad about taking pain meds for pain and do not allow anybody to let you feel bad for taking them.
